请教浮点运算 点击:371 | 回复:14



wll502

    
发表于:2012-04-13 11:43:14
楼主
请教各位老师,浮点运算的功能是什么,一般什么情况下要用到这个指令,它算出来的结果有什么用,用它的时候要注意些什么条件,学了1年多的PLC了,始终没机会用到这个指令,感觉自己编的程序还是停留在初级阶段,心急啊!求教各位老师了


楼主最近还看过



ac 米兰

  • 精华:4帖
  • 求助:0帖
  • 帖子:263帖 | 12667回
  • 年度积分:574
  • 历史总积分:35225
  • 注册:2004年4月26日
发表于:2012-04-13 11:49:51
1楼
0.25*0.3 类似这样的运算 

wll502

  • 精华:0帖
  • 求助:6帖
  • 帖子:29帖 | 231回
  • 年度积分:0
  • 历史总积分:6132
  • 注册:2011年5月24日
发表于:2012-04-13 11:58:20
2楼
引用 ac 米兰 的回复内容:0.25*0.3 类似这样的运算 



还是不很明白,是不是就是小数点的运算?

建议删除该帖

  • 精华:0帖
  • 求助:0帖
  • 帖子:0帖 | 580回
  • 年度积分:0
  • 历史总积分:2884
  • 注册:2010年9月08日
发表于:2012-04-13 12:03:09
3楼
很多计算都需要用浮点数,楼主还是去百度一下什么是浮点数吧

wll502

  • 精华:0帖
  • 求助:6帖
  • 帖子:29帖 | 231回
  • 年度积分:0
  • 历史总积分:6132
  • 注册:2011年5月24日
发表于:2012-04-13 13:29:05
4楼
引用 建议删除该帖 的回复内容:很多计算都需要用浮点数,楼主还是去百度一下什么是浮点数吧



我了解了浮点数了,就是小数点的位置不固定,意思就是能精确到小数点后的数值,好,那PLC在什么情况下会出现这种数值,一般什么领域要用到呢?

wll502

  • 精华:0帖
  • 求助:6帖
  • 帖子:29帖 | 231回
  • 年度积分:0
  • 历史总积分:6132
  • 注册:2011年5月24日
发表于:2012-04-13 13:31:13
5楼
它跟四则运算有什么相同的呢

QHDTHL

  • 精华:1帖
  • 求助:0帖
  • 帖子:33帖 | 1366回
  • 年度积分:0
  • 历史总积分:14740
  • 注册:2006年12月21日
发表于:2012-04-13 13:43:47
6楼
浮点运算实际上就是精确度的问题,也就是当你要使用小数点的时候,就要用到浮点运算了。

wll502

  • 精华:0帖
  • 求助:6帖
  • 帖子:29帖 | 231回
  • 年度积分:0
  • 历史总积分:6132
  • 注册:2011年5月24日
发表于:2012-04-13 13:50:57
7楼
PLC控制伺服马达发脉冲要用到浮点运算吗,还有没有其他地方要用到呢?

建议删除该帖

  • 精华:0帖
  • 求助:0帖
  • 帖子:0帖 | 580回
  • 年度积分:0
  • 历史总积分:2884
  • 注册:2010年9月08日
发表于:2012-04-13 13:55:00
8楼

很大的数字和很小的数字放一块运算时就容易遇到,这时用放大倍数的方法很吃力

wll502

  • 精华:0帖
  • 求助:6帖
  • 帖子:29帖 | 231回
  • 年度积分:0
  • 历史总积分:6132
  • 注册:2011年5月24日
发表于:2012-04-13 14:07:51
9楼
看来还是要实际运用一次才能完全的掌握它了

LJPWXY2008 --王者之师

  • 精华:1帖
  • 求助:1帖
  • 帖子:3帖 | 589回
  • 年度积分:0
  • 历史总积分:4603
  • 注册:2008年6月15日
发表于:2012-04-13 14:37:06
10楼
需要进行模拟量处理的地方就有可能用到,尤其是PID.

zuntizunti

  • 精华:0帖
  • 求助:0帖
  • 帖子:0帖 | 4回
  • 年度积分:0
  • 历史总积分:14
  • 注册:2012年4月08日
发表于:2012-05-13 14:39:26
11楼
三菱plc 浮点数做的最差

lulimingluliming

  • 精华:0帖
  • 求助:1帖
  • 帖子:1帖 | 104回
  • 年度积分:0
  • 历史总积分:452
  • 注册:2011年8月12日
发表于:2012-05-13 22:39:16
12楼
引用 QHDTHL 的回复内容:浮点运算实际上就是精确度的问题,也就是当你要使用小数点的时候,就要用到浮点运算了。



miy_gongkong

  • 精华:0帖
  • 求助:2帖
  • 帖子:27帖 | 3065回
  • 年度积分:0
  • 历史总积分:12427
  • 注册:2008年9月18日
发表于:2012-05-14 10:14:24
13楼

一般浮点数 用在,模拟量信号标准化,例如PID 调节,计算比例,数学运算,等等1 

你最珍贵

  • 精华:0帖
  • 求助:1帖
  • 帖子:18帖 | 400回
  • 年度积分:0
  • 历史总积分:834
  • 注册:2009年3月22日
发表于:2012-05-14 10:49:58
14楼

有些通讯设备有用到浮点运算.  比如: 多功能电能表的 Modbus RTU协议 .

SSI ļʱ